Создание и ведение базы данных для автоматизации управления в конкретной предметной области (кадровый состав предприятия).
дипломные работы, Информатика, программирование Объем работы: 148 стр. Год сдачи: 2008 Стоимость: 2800 руб. Просмотров: 1702 | | |
Оглавление
Введение
Литература
Заказать работу
1. Общая характеристика баз данных 3
2. Краткая история развития баз данных 5
3. Базовые понятия реляционной модели данных 8
3.1. Общая характеристика реляционной модели данных 8
3.3. Типы данных, используемые в реляционной модели 12
3.4. Домены 13
3.5. Отношения, атрибуты, кортежи отношения 15
Табл.1 связь между терминами 16
3.6. Свойства отношений 17
4. Целостность реляционных данных 19
4.1. Null-значения 19
4.2. Потенциальные ключи 22
4.3. Целостность сущностей 23
4.4. Внешние ключи 24
4.5. Целостность внешних ключей 26
4.6. Операции, могущие нарушить ссылочную целостность 27
4.7. Стратегии поддержания ссылочной целостности 29
5. Элементы языка SQL 34
5.1. Операторы SQL 35
5.2. Использование оператора SELECT 37
5.3. Синтаксис оператора выборки данных (SELECT) 39
5.4. Порядок выполнения оператора SELECT 48
6. Транзакции и целостность баз данных 52
6.1. Понятие транзакции 53
6.2. Ограничения целостности 56
6.3. Классификация ограничений целостности 58
6.4. Реализация ограничений целостности средствами SQL 65
7. Транзакции и восстановление данных 75
7.1. Виды восстановления данных 76
7.2. Индивидуальный откат транзакции 79
7.3. Восстановление после мягкого сбоя 80
7.4. Восстановление после жесткого сбоя 83
8. Программа “Кадры” 84
8.1. Структура базы данных 84
8.2. Описание работы программы 88
Список литературы 99
Приложение. 100
Список литературы
1. Общая характеристика баз данных
Базами данных (БД) называют электронные хранилища информации, доступ к которым осуществляется при помощью одного или нескольких компьютеров. База данных состоит из таблиц. Таблицы состоят из полей (столбцов) и записей (строк). Разработчик базы данных определяет структуру БД, т. е. создает поля (задает имя, определяет тип и свойства полей), а пользователь наполняет ее, т. е. вводит, изменяет или удаляет записи.
Системы Управления Базами Данных (СУБД) – это программные средства, предназначенные для создания, наполнения и удаления баз данных. По назначению СУБД подразделяются на три вида: Промышленные универсального назначения, Промышленные специализированные и разрабатываемые под конкретного заказчика [1]. Универсальные рассчитаны «на все случаи жизни» и, как следствие, либо очень сложны в использовании и требуют от пользователя специальных знаний, либо просты, но ограничены в возможностях. Примером универсальных СУБД могут служить Access, FoxPro, Oracle, DB2. Специализированные направлены на выполнение узких задач и потому создаются так, чтобы они были просты в использовании для профессионалов в своей области. Примером таких СУБД могут служить различные бухгалтерские или складские программы (БЭСТ, 1С Предприятие, Правовая система Гарант). СУБД, разрабатываемые под конкретного заказчика, максимально учитывают нужды потребителя, его ситуацию и не требуют дополнительных знаний от пользователя. Но они весьма дороги и требуют времени для создания, отладки и внедрения, тогда как Универсальные и Специализированные сравнительно дешевы и вводятся в эксплуатацию за сравнительно короткий срок (от недели до месяца).
По расположению СУБД подразделяются на локальные и распределенные (удаленные). Все части локальной СУБД расположены на одном компьютере. Локальные СУБД могут работать в сети, но в любом случае все ее части находятся на одном компьютере (локально). В отличие от локальных, распределенные СУБД работают только при наличии...
1. Атре Ш. Структурный подход к организации баз данных. - М.: Финансы и статистика, 1983. - 320 с.
2. Бойко В.В., Савинков В.М. Проектирование баз данных информационных систем. - М.: Финансы и стати-стика, 1989. - 351 с.
3. Боуман Д, Эмерсон С., Дарновски М. Практическое руководство по SQL. - Киев: Диалектика, 1997.
4. Гилуа М.М. Множественная модель данных в информационных системах. - М.: Наука, 1992.
5. Грабер М. Введение в SQL. - М.: Лори, 1996. - 379 с.
6. Грабер М. Справочное руководство по SQL. - М.: Лори, 1997. - 291 с.
7. Дейт К. Руководство по реляционной СУБД DB2. - М.: Финансы и статистика, 1988. - 320 с.
8. Дейт К. Введение в системы баз данных //6-издание. - Киев: Диалектика, 1998. - 784 с.
9. Кодд Е.Ф. Реляционная модель данных для больших совместно используемых банков данных //СУБД. - 1995. - №1
10. Пушников А.Ю. Введение в системы управления базами данных. Часть 1. Реляционная модель данных: Учебное пособие/Изд-е Башкирского ун-та. - Уфа, 1999. - 108 с.
11. Пушников А.Ю. Введение в системы управления базами данных. Часть 2. Нормальные формы отношений и транзакции: Учебное пособие/Изд-е Башкирского ун-та. - Уфа, 1999. - 138 с
После офорления заказа Вам будут доступны содержание, введение, список литературы*
*- если автор дал согласие и выложил это описание.